It's not quite a religion creating its own conlang, but adopting an IAL is a key tenet of the Bahá'í faith. The scriptures don't specify which language should be used for this purpose (or whether it should be a conlang or natlang), but in practice Bahá'ís have often promoted Esperanto as the most promising candidate.

Start with writing lots of tests, if you don't have them already. As your goal is refactoring, you should focus on integration tests that test the program as a whole, verifying that for each set of inputs it provides the expected output. This way, you can continously test your refactorings to make sure you didn't accidentally break anything.

Others have already given solid advice on what to do after that, but don't skip this first step.

Itse vältän Suomeen sijoittamista ihan hajautuksen takia. Minulla on paljon altistusta Suomen taloudelle, koska minulla on täällä työpaikka ja omistusasunto. Eli jos Suomen taloudella alkaisi mennä huonosti, voitaisiin helposti päätyä tilanteeseen, jossa työ lähtee alta ja asunnon arvo romahtaa. Tämä olisi juuri se hetki, milloin sijoituksista mielellään nostaisi rahaa, mutta Suomi-sijoitukset olisivat juuri tuolloin todennäköisimmin tappiolla.

The main thing that people in Finland seem to be concerned about when thinking how good a restaurant is are portion sizes. Like, people will go to a fancy restaurant and complain that a single dish (of which you're supposed to have many) didn't fill their stomach completely. So having a buffet allows a restaurant to avoid this sort of complaint entirely.

Another (and probably bigger) reason is that labor costs tend to be high in Finland. And a buffet enables the restaurant to serve more customers with fewer waitstaff, so this makes the operation more cost effective.
